WDOG监视内部系统操作,并在发生故障时强制复位。它可以运行在一个独立的1 kHz低功率振荡器,具有可编程刷新窗口,以检测程序流或系统频率的偏差。 看门狗计时器保持一个时间在系统上运行,并重置它,以防其故障。 COP 时钟有 1KHZ时钟 和总线时钟两个来源。 COP看门狗旨在在应用软件出现故障时强 ...
分类:
其他好文 时间:
2019-04-20 21:05:26
阅读次数:
198
tomcat看门狗,在tomcat进程异常退出时会自动拉起tomcat进程并记录tomcat运行的日志。 ...
分类:
系统相关 时间:
2019-04-04 15:47:16
阅读次数:
163
1.对于bootloader这样的程序,作为板卡刚开始启动的部分,大致的顺序是一致的,大部分都是分为两个部分,一部分是汇编编写的,一部分是用c语言编写的。一般在汇编部分完成各种初始化的操作,比如关闭看门狗,防止开发板每3s启动一次,初始化SDRAM,初始化NANDFLASH,由于希望裸板有可以工作在 ...
分类:
其他好文 时间:
2019-03-29 13:02:32
阅读次数:
169
常用的布局 数据存储的方式有几种 数据传递的方式 广播注册几种方式 广播优先级 1000 如果优先级一样的,先注册的先接收到 服务开启几种方式及区别 aidl中文名称创建步骤去看一下 activity生命周期 handler原理 粘性标题栏 看门狗 1. 怎么让我的服务一直存活 新特性 5.0 6. ...
分类:
其他好文 时间:
2019-02-27 22:03:17
阅读次数:
237
开发板smdk2410的uboot为例。 第一阶段文件为cpu/arm920t/start.S和board/smdk2410/lowlevel_init.S。 一、第一阶段 1、设置cpu为svc模式 2、关看门狗、关中断 3、cpu初始化 4、设置栈 5、时钟初始化 6、拷贝uboot到ram 7 ...
分类:
其他好文 时间:
2019-02-21 17:29:58
阅读次数:
192
<!doctype html>窗口看门狗 窗口看门狗 STM32F1窗口看门狗简介 窗口关门狗(WWDG)通常被用来监测由外部干扰或不可预见的逻辑条件造成的应用程序背离正常运行而产生的软件故障。在递减计数器(WWDG->CR)的第六位变成零时会产生一个MCU复位。在递减计数器到达窗口配置寄存器(WW ...
分类:
其他好文 时间:
2019-01-23 01:32:36
阅读次数:
204
通常咱们拿到芯片的datasheet第一点需要关注的就是芯片的系统架构。下图就是STM32F103的系统架构图: 首先cortex内核是ARM公司的数字电路流片的产品,数字电路也就是逻辑电路经过FPGA测试符合要求后流片产生IP,这是ARM公司的业务。然后ARM公司通过授权把cortex内核卖给ST ...
分类:
其他好文 时间:
2019-01-20 00:11:53
阅读次数:
248
单片机中各种针脚、串口、时钟、定时/计数器、看门狗等都需要通过软件来设置,这就要用到寄存器。 寄存器有很多要查阅的表格,根据具体的表格去理解各种设置。 如下表,与针脚设置有关的寄存器,Px是P0~P2。 由上表可知,SEL可以设置针脚为通用I/O还是外设I/O。具体参照下表,P_0=1(或P1=0x ...
分类:
其他好文 时间:
2019-01-14 23:15:51
阅读次数:
211
为了保证FreeRTOS的所有用户任务都在正常的运行,我们通过独立看门狗的形式来检测,一旦发现有某个任务长时间没有执行,看门狗就会将系统复位。 运行条件: 创建5个用户任务Task1,Task2,Task3,Task4和Task5。其中Task5的优先级最高,然后依次是Task4,Task3,Tas ...
分类:
其他好文 时间:
2019-01-14 23:10:12
阅读次数:
263
共同特性: 通信接口:USART,SPI,I2C 通用定时器 集成的复位和掉电警告 多通道的DMA控制器 2个看门狗和RTC 集成的PLL和时钟电路 外部存储器接口(FSMC) 双12位DAC 多个12位快速ADC 主振荡器和32kHz振荡器 -40~+85°C和-40~+105°C的工作温度 2. ...
分类:
其他好文 时间:
2019-01-13 11:38:16
阅读次数:
341